Paweł Strąk (born March 24, 1983 in Ostrowiec Świętokrzyski) is a Polish footballer who last played for Zawisza Bydgoszcz.

Career
Club
His former clubs include Wisła Kraków and Zagłębie Lubin. In June 2008 he signed a two-year-contract with the Austrian club SV Ried. In December 2008 he signed with Górnik Zabrze.
National team
Strąk is a former U-21 Poland national football team member. In 2002 he was also called up to the senior national team for a game against Denmark but did not play.
